The Richmond Peace Education Center materials include newsletters, as well as planning documents and ephemera for the Eyes Wide Open Project. The YWCA materials mostly include pamphlets, information on a YWCA children's reading program, and news clippings. The collection also contains miscellaneous newsletters and reports produced in Virginia or regionally about women's rights and social justice, pins and buttons that are largely political in nature, and photos from the NAMES Project AIDS Memorial Quilt. She earned a Bachelor's degree in American History from University of North Carolina Greensboro and a Ph.D. in Women's Studies from the Union for Experimenting Colleges and Universities in Cincinnati, Ohio. Now retired, Brinson dedicated her career and efforts to women's rights, documenting the history of civil rights, community support of HIV/AIDS patients, and anti-war efforts.\u003c/p\u003e\n","\u003cp\u003eSelected examples of Brinson's contributions include: working with a team to conduct and collect over 200 oral histories with civil rights activists through the Kentucky Historical Society, leading to the production of a documentary titled \"Living the Story\"; working with Richmond AIDS Ministry and recruiting/training primary care doctors on how to care for people with HIV; conducting and collecting oral histories of Richmond people involved in justice work; serving on the board of Quaker House, an anti-war military counseling organization in North Carolina; and volunteering with the Richmond Peace Education Center (RPEC). As part of her work with Richmond Peace Education Center, Brinson helped organize the Eyes Wide Open Project, which displayed books of American soldiers who had died in Iraq. She also worked on the RPEC Truth in Recruitment Project, which aimed to educate high school students on the realities of enlistment in the US Army. \u003c/p\u003e\n","\u003cp\u003eWork history:\n1970-1974 - North Carolina American Civil Liberties Union (ACLU)\u003cbr\u003e\n1974-1977 - State director, Virginia ACLU\u003cbr\u003e\n1977-1981 - Program director, Southern Women's Rights Project\u003cbr\u003e\n1981-1982 - Executive director, Southerners for Economic Justice\u003cbr\u003e\n1983-1984 - Community relations director, Richmond, Virginia Branch of YWCA\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1998 - Adjunct faculty, Virginia Commonwealth University (VCU)\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1984 - Adjunct faculty, University of Richmond\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1986 - Adjunct faculty, Mary Baldwin College\u003cbr\u003e\n1991-1993 - Assistant professor, Medical College of Virginia (MCV), Dept. of Family Practice\u003cbr\u003e\n1993-1998 - Assistant professor and program coordinator, MCV, School of Medicine\u003cbr\u003e\n\u003cbr\u003e\nSelected volunteer work:\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1984 - Virginia's Commission on the Status of Women\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1984 - Executive Board, Virginia Women's Cultural History Project\u003cbr\u003e\n1982-1986 - VCU Women's Studies Task Force\u003cbr\u003e\n1990-1991 - Central Virginia AIDS Services and Education and the Richmond AIDS Ministry\n\u003cbr\u003e\u003c/p\u003e"],"bioghist_heading_ssm":["Biographical / Historical Information"],"bioghist_tesim":["Dr. Betsy Brinson is a white woman who grew up in the military in the South.
